The only identified Confederate grave that I have found in the Princeton Cemetery is that of Dr. Edwin E. Harris. Dr. Harris was under the care of Dr. Dye and died in Princeton, AR in September 1864. Harris was chief surgeon of Brig. Gen John B. Clark Jr.'s cavalry brigade as it was leaving on Sterling Price's 1864 Missouri Raid. I have copies of Dr. Harris' war-time correspondence and it is evident form these letters that Dr. Harris suffered from some type of chronic liver disease.
